Director of Marketplace Merchandising

Max Retail enables the preservation and growth of the independent retail industry through its platform that easily and frictionlessly connects the supply of unsold inventory to a global network of demand. Max Retail will become the largest supply chain that holds zero inventory, integrated everywhere inventory is managed and sold.

As a Director Marketplace Merchandising for Max Retail, you will own the success of our sales channels, sellers’ inventory sell-through, and advocating to convert from people-powered processes to streamlined tech-enabled workflows. This role will require deep knowledge of e-commerce, marketplace dynamics, and retail fundamentals. The Director Marketplace Merchandising is a new position at Max Retail so you will get to build this department and team from the ground up.


What You'll Do:

    • Identify assortment opportunities for each sales channel - what assortment we need more and how to promote it
    • Develop customer experience strategy per sales channel - traffic drivers, visibility and discoverability, and conversion (from detail page click to purchase)
    • Identify how technology could streamline levers for sales (i.e. price, inventory coverage, etc)
    • Oversee inventory allocation gaps - why inventory is more productive in one sales channel vs other; why inventory is delisted from Max Retail before it is sold.
    • Define strategy for aged inventory by brand and sales channel Merchandising Strategy:
    • Develop a merchandising strategy across multiple sales channels with their own sales drivers, customer profile, and assortment needs
    • Define an execution plan to grow sales across multiple marketplaces
